Before buying garage workout equipment, measure the garage in the condition it actually lives in: car parked, trash bins in place, bikes still hanging where they hang, garage door open and closed, and the lowest overhead obstruction identified. A single-car garage can hold a useful strength-and-cardio setup and still let the car come back in, but only if each purchase is judged by storage footprint, use footprint, true ceiling clearance, and usefulness per square foot.

That second state is where a lot of small-garage builds fail. A rack that feels compact during squats may still block a door, trap a car outside, or turn every evening into a rearranging job. The better buying question is not “Can this fit?” It is “Can this fit, be used safely, and then get out of the way?”

Start with the three constraints that decide almost every purchase

For a small garage, the useful filter is narrower than a normal home-gym checklist. Judge every major item on three axes:

  • Storage footprint vs. use footprint: what it occupies during a workout, and what it occupies when the garage has to function as a garage again.
  • Ceiling-clearance demand: whether the equipment and the exercises it invites still work after flooring thickness, garage door rails, beams, ducts, and openers are accounted for.
  • Versatility per square foot: how many useful training jobs one item performs compared with the space it permanently claims.

Temperature and humidity matter too, especially in a garage that is not conditioned, but they should not be allowed to distract from the core mistake: buying equipment before knowing where it rests, where it moves, and what it blocks.

Storage mode matters more than the showroom footprint

A rack is usually the defining purchase in a garage gym because it determines what happens to the wall, the floor, the ceiling, and the car. In a dedicated room, a full rack can simply live where it lives. In a single-car garage, the rack is either a working station or a daily obstacle.

Folding wall racks exist for exactly this problem. The PRx Profile is the cleanest example of the category: in its folded position, it projects about 9 inches from the wall, which is the sort of number that changes whether a garage can still accept a vehicle after training [1]. The tradeoff is cost and installation seriousness. You are paying for the folding mechanism and for the fact that the floor comes back when the rack is stowed.

Rogue’s RML-3WC solves the same car-sharing problem differently. It folds to about 22 inches from the wall, so it does not disappear as completely as the PRx Profile, but it still reclaims the central floor area that matters most when a car has to pull in [2]. For many garages, 22 inches is acceptable against the right wall; for a narrow garage with shelving, a side door, or a water heater nearby, it can still be too much. That is why the tape measure matters more than the brand name.

The Rogue RML-390F is the interesting compromise. It avoids wall mounting and bolting, which is a real advantage for renters, people who do not want to drill into block or studs, and anyone who wants rearrangeability. But its flat-foot design keeps roughly a 4-by-4-foot footprint on the floor even when nobody is training [3]. That can be a perfectly rational trade if drilling is off the table. It is not the same kind of space-saving choice as a folding rack.

Rack typeStorage behaviorBest fitMain tradeoff
PRx Profile folding rackAbout 9 inches from wall when foldedCar-sharing garages where floor recovery is the priorityPremium price and wall installation
Rogue RML-3WC folding rackAbout 22 inches from wall when foldedGarages with enough wall depth for a folded rackStill protrudes enough to matter in tight layouts
Rogue RML-390F flat-foot rackPermanent floor footprint of about 4 by 4 feetNo-bolt setups and users who value repositioningDoes not disappear after the workout

A useful planning reference is an 8-by-8-foot working zone for a compact training area, drawn from small home-gym setup guidance [4]. In a 12-by-20-foot single-car garage, that can work if the rack folds to the wall, the bench stores upright or tight to the side, plates stay on wall storage or a compact tree, and the cardio piece can stand up or roll away. It does not mean every 12-by-20 garage works automatically. A washer, side-entry door, freezer, steps into the house, or the garage door track can ruin the neat rectangle.

This is where a layout check is worth doing before any checkout page. Mark the working zone with painter’s tape, open the garage door, walk around the parked car, fold a cardboard box to the rack’s stored depth, and see what becomes annoying. Low ceilings quietly eliminate good equipment

A garage ceiling that measures “about eight feet” is not the same as eight usable feet. Rubber flooring may take away some height. A garage door rail may be lower than the ceiling. A beam, opener, duct, or light fixture may decide where overhead pressing, pull-ups, and rack height actually work. Low-ceiling guidance for home gyms emphasizes measuring true clearance from the finished floor to the lowest obstruction, not just wall-to-ceiling height [5].

This matters most with racks, pull-up bars, overhead presses, and tall cardio machines. A compact rack may fit on paper and still put the pull-up bar too close to the ceiling for a usable rep. A rower may be fine. A ski trainer, treadmill incline, or overhead cable movement may not be. Gray Matter Lifting’s compact setup guidance uses 84 inches as a working-space reference for some smaller builds, which is a helpful warning line for garages under 8 feet [4].

Measure in this order:

  1. Finished floor to the lowest ceiling obstruction, after accounting for rubber mats.
  2. Floor to the garage door rail when the door is open and when it is closed.
  3. Rack height, including pull-up bar position and any attachments.
  4. Your own reach with arms overhead, especially if overhead pressing is part of the plan.
  5. Bench position inside the rack, because moving a bench even a few inches can change whether the bar path clears a rail or opener.

If the garage is under 8 feet, the purchase list should change before the credit card comes out. Prioritize a shorter rack or squat stand that still meets your training needs, use seated overhead pressing if standing presses are not realistic, and be careful with cardio machines that add body height during use. Buying a taller rack because it is on sale is not a bargain if the pull-up bar lives in the garage door track.

Adjustable dumbbells earn their floor space

Fixed dumbbells are pleasant to use and terrible to store in a small garage once the set grows. Twelve or more pairs need a rack, a wall, and a level of floor commitment that rarely makes sense when the car still has a claim on the room. Adjustable dumbbells are not just a budget substitute here; they are one of the cleanest examples of versatility per square foot.

Garage Gym Reviews’ 2026 budget equipment guide lists QuickDraw adjustable dumbbells at $416 for a 5-to-60-pound range, REP x PÉPIN FAST dumbbells with a 10-to-125-pound range, and PowerBlock options covering 5 to 90 pounds [6]. Those are not identical products, and the right choice depends on how heavy you train, how fast you need changes to be, and whether the handle shape bothers you. But the category solves the same garage problem: one compact station replaces a long run of fixed pairs.

Adjustable dumbbell exampleListed range or priceWhy it matters in a small garage
QuickDraw$416; 5–60 poundsStrong value if moderate loading covers most training
REP x PÉPIN FAST10–125 poundsHeavier ceiling for lifters who would otherwise outgrow lighter adjustables
PowerBlock5–90 poundsCompact block-style storage with a broad useful range

Pair adjustable dumbbells with an adjustable bench that stores upright or against a wall, and a small garage suddenly has pressing, rowing, split squats, incline work, curls, carries, and accessory training without a dumbbell tree. If your rack choice is still uncertain, dumbbells and a bench are also easier to buy early because they remain useful in almost any final layout.

Flooring is one of the few easy calls

Garage flooring does not need to be precious. Horse stall mats are the practical default because they are dense, durable, widely used in garage gyms, and dramatically cheaper than many branded gym-flooring packages. Tractor Supply pricing commonly places 4-by-6-foot sheets around $50 to $60, with regional variation [7].

For a small garage, the useful move is usually to mat the working zone rather than the entire room. Cover the rack and bench area, leave space for the car path if needed, and avoid creating a raised lip where tires, doors, or rolling storage constantly catch. Mats also reduce the damage from plates and dumbbells, but they do not make aggressive dropping safe in every garage. Concrete, neighbors, framing, and the equipment itself still have opinions.

Plates, cardio, and accessories should be chosen after the footprint is known

Once the rack, dumbbells, bench, and flooring are mapped, the remaining purchases should serve the layout rather than compete with it. Plates need storage as much as they need a bar. Wall-mounted plate storage can be efficient if the wall is structurally suitable and the plates do not interfere with the folded rack or car door. A compact plate tree is easier to move but consumes floor space permanently.

Cardio is similar. The best small-garage cardio machine is often the one that stores vertically, rolls cleanly, or lives against a wall without blocking the car. A rower is a common fit because many models can stand upright, but the storage height still has to be checked against the ceiling and the garage door track. A fan bike may be brutally effective and mechanically simple, but it is not small when it lives in the walking lane.

Accessories should face a harsher test. Bands, a jump rope, collars, a landmine attachment, and a few handles can justify themselves. A specialty machine that performs one movement and cannot fold, roll, or hang needs a very good reason to enter a garage that still parks a car.

Temperature and humidity modify the plan, but they do not replace it

An uninsulated garage can make good equipment miserable to use. The first improvement is usually sealing the garage door because air gaps are immediate and obvious. Insulation guidance for garage gyms commonly points to R13 fiberglass for walls, with wall insulation cost ranges around $400 to $1,000, and R30 minimum guidance for ceilings [8][9].

That work affects comfort, corrosion risk, and consistency. It does not make a permanent 4-by-4-foot rack footprint smaller, and it does not create pull-up clearance under a garage rail. Handle climate after the layout is honest. Otherwise, the garage becomes better insulated around equipment that still does not fit.

A sane purchase order for a small garage

The safest buying sequence narrows the field before money is committed:

  1. Measure true clearance and map storage mode with the car present.
  2. Choose the rack style only after deciding whether the footprint must disappear, fold partially, or remain fixed.
  3. Buy flooring for the actual working zone, not the fantasy full-room gym.
  4. Add adjustable dumbbells and a bench because they carry a large share of training with minimal permanent footprint.
  5. Add plates, bar, storage, and cardio only after checking what remains open when the rack is in use and when it is stored.
  6. Improve sealing, insulation, fans, heat, or dehumidification once the physical layout is settled.

Use June 2026 prices as benchmarks, not promises

Equipment prices in this category move with sales cycles, freight promotions, bundles, and regional availability. June 2026 figures are useful benchmarks, not guarantees. Tax and shipping can add roughly 5% to 15%, which is enough to change whether a folding rack still beats a cheaper fixed-footprint option for your budget [6].

A practical small-garage shortlist usually looks like this: a folding rack or compact strength station, adjustable dumbbells, an adjustable bench, plates or resistance tools that match the strength setup, durable rubber flooring, and one cardio option that can stow without taking over the walking lane. That can be a complete garage workout equipment setup. It only works if storage mode, ceiling clearance, and car-sharing are treated as buying requirements rather than cleanup problems.
